The best smart budget hotels in Osaka
"Osaka, Japan's third largest city after Tokyo and Yokohama, has a youthful energy to it. Locals love it for tabearuki, which literally means walking and eating at the many shotengai-covered arcades, lined with stalls and tempting street food."
"Travellers wanting to take day trips to Kyoto can easily go from the Dojima area by using the Keihan line, no transfers necessary. The Tennoji area has museums, the highest hotel rooms in Osaka, and Tsutenkaku for more street food."
"The properties on this list are in locations convenient for sightseeing and for access to public transportation. Not only are they the best smart budget hotels in the city, but their location is paramount for visitors looking to make the most out of a trip to Osaka."
